About Cheng Chi
Cheng Chi is a scholar working on Materials Chemistry, Electrical and Electronic Engineering, Civil and Structural Engineering, Biomedical Engineering and Electronic, Optical and Magnetic Materials, having authored 76 papers that have together received 2.6k indexed citations. Recurring topics across this work include Thermal Radiation and Cooling Technologies (16 papers), Advanced Thermoelectric Materials and Devices (13 papers), Thermal properties of materials (9 papers), Carbon and Quantum Dots Applications (8 papers), Advancements in Battery Materials (8 papers), Advanced Battery Materials and Technologies (8 papers), Metamaterials and Metasurfaces Applications (6 papers) and Solar-Powered Water Purification Methods (6 papers). The work is most often cited by research in Materials Chemistry (1.3k citations), Renewable Energy, Sustainability and the Environment (395 citations), Civil and Structural Engineering (396 citations), Electronic, Optical and Magnetic Materials (303 citations) and Biomedical Engineering (671 citations). Cheng Chi has collaborated with scholars based in China, Hong Kong and United States. Frequent co-authors include Baoling Huang, Ming Zhang, Ninglin Zhou, Yang Li, Ping Yuan, Chongjia Lin, He Huang, Yutian Su, Wentao Wang and Weigang Ma. Their work appears in journals such as RSC Advances, Journal of Materials Chemistry A, Solar RRL, Carbon and Advanced Materials.
